Quaint railway station in the middle of the conservation area. It's a replica and never actually serviced trains. Has a sort of educational vibe inside with displays and information about the areas animals and geology. There is seating inside and outside as well as a small stall inside that sells drinks and snacks. Bathrooms are downstairs as well as port-o-potty outside. Many brochures inside for information on other areas and wildlife that can be seen in the area

The Dundas Valley Trail Centre features a replica of a Victorian train station, complete with a train car on some old railroad tracks. It’s open daily in July and August and on weekends throughout the off-season. You’ll find displays, maps, brochures, restrooms, and a concession stand inside the trail centre. Dundas Conservation Area is fantastic. There are many trails which lead to ponds, creeks, ruins. Good for hiking, bike rides, picnics and horse back riding.There is parking and of course the trail center which has park information, including trail maps and event calendars.It also has washrooms and a snack bar. It looks like an old train station and even has a couple antique train cars.
